Volunteers: Always needed, forever appreciated

  • National Volunteer Week was established by Presidential Proclamation in 1974 to highlight various opportunities for those interested in volunteering.
  • It’s a time to consider volunteering or providing support to those organizations in your community.
  • This year National Volunteer Week is being celebrated at Lawrence County Memorial Hospital from April 7th to April 13th.
  • The Lawrence County Memorial Hospital Auxiliary was established in 2004 to greet and assist clients as they enter the hospital for services. The Auxiliary also raises funds for various equipment purchases and building projects.
  • Since its inception the Auxiliary has contributed over $58,000 to the hospital.
